深入解析VPN如何创建连接,从原理到实践的全流程指南

banxian11 2026-04-25 VPN梯子 8 0

在当今高度互联的数字世界中,虚拟私人网络(Virtual Private Network,简称VPN)已成为企业和个人用户保障网络安全、隐私和远程访问的重要工具,无论是远程办公、跨国协作,还是绕过地理限制访问内容,VPN都扮演着关键角色。VPN是如何创建连接的? 本文将从底层原理到实际配置步骤,为你全面剖析这一过程。

理解“连接”本质上是指两个设备之间建立安全、加密的数据通道,当客户端(如你的电脑或手机)尝试通过VPN连接到服务器时,整个流程分为几个核心阶段:

初始化与身份验证
用户启动VPN客户端软件后,输入用户名和密码(或其他认证方式,如证书、双因素认证),客户端向VPN服务器发送认证请求,服务器会验证用户身份,确保其有权限接入网络,这一步非常关键,因为只有合法用户才能进入后续流程。

协商加密协议与参数
一旦身份验证通过,客户端与服务器开始协商加密参数,常见的协议包括OpenVPN、IPSec、L2TP/IPSec、WireGuard等,双方会协商使用的加密算法(如AES-256)、密钥交换机制(如Diffie-Hellman)以及哈希算法(如SHA-256),以确保数据传输的机密性和完整性。

建立隧道(Tunneling)
这是最核心的一步,通过封装技术(如GRE、ESP或UDP封装),原始IP数据包被加密并嵌入到一个新的IP数据包中,形成所谓的“隧道”,这个隧道就像一条加密的地下管道,所有流量都经过它传输,从而防止外部窥探或篡改,当你访问一个网站时,请求先被加密,再打包进隧道发往服务器,服务器解密后再转发请求,最终返回结果也走相同路径。

分配虚拟IP地址并路由流量
服务器为客户端分配一个虚拟IP地址(通常来自私有地址段,如10.x.x.x),并更新路由表,使得客户端的所有出站流量都通过该隧道转发,这样,无论你身处何地,都能像在公司内网一样访问资源,而不会暴露真实IP地址。

保持连接与心跳检测
为避免因网络波动导致断连,客户端与服务器会定期发送“心跳包”(keep-alive packets),如果连续几次未收到响应,系统会自动重连,保证服务连续性。

常见应用场景举例:

  • 企业员工在家办公时,通过公司提供的OpenVPN连接访问内部数据库;
  • 用户在公共Wi-Fi下使用WireGuard连接保护浏览行为;
  • 游戏玩家使用IPSec连接降低延迟并隐藏真实位置。

需要注意的是,虽然VPN提供了强大的安全性,但其性能受服务器负载、地理位置和带宽影响较大,选择可靠的提供商和合适的协议至关重要。

VPN创建连接是一个融合了身份认证、加密通信、隧道技术和路由控制的复杂过程,掌握这些原理不仅有助于排查问题,还能帮助你在部署或优化网络架构时做出更明智的决策,作为网络工程师,理解这一机制是构建健壮、安全网络环境的基础。

深入解析VPN如何创建连接,从原理到实践的全流程指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速